Output 73cac76a64d32d4f4914160b3998267c7449311477bb13c9f6648ca0bd0cd7f0:0

value
17644540
script pubkey
OP_0 OP_PUSHBYTES_20 3a3c6fb882d7e39606407db24610476e4757e871
address
ltc1q8g7xlwyz6l3evpjq0keyvyz8der406r3f2n307
transaction
73cac76a64d32d4f4914160b3998267c7449311477bb13c9f6648ca0bd0cd7f0
spent
true